📖 What Does B0263 Mean?
Symptoms
- • No sound from speakers
- • distorted sound
- • or intermittent audio loss
Common Causes
- • Faulty amplifier
- • damaged or corroded wiring
- • blown speaker
- • or faulty audio module
Possible Solutions
1. Disconnect the battery to reset the system. 2. Check and clean any corroded wiring. 3. Replace the faulty amplifier or speaker. 4. Update the audio module's firmware (if applicable).
